Lawrence Livermore researchers develop efficient method to produce nanoporous metals
Nov. 25, 2014-
LIVERMORE, California — Nanoporous metals — foam-like materials that have some degree of air vacuum in their structure — have a wide range of applications because of their superior qualities.They posses a high surface area for better electron transfer, which can lead to the improved performance of an electrode in an electric double capacitor or battery.
